Overview of Organization & Position
Since 1937, Triangle Family Services (TFS) has served as the place to turn for innovation and solutions for families facing crisis. TFS accomplishes its mission of, “Building a Stronger Community by Strengthening the Family”, through its three core program areas including, Family Safety, Financial
Stability and Mental Health. Serving more than 2,000 families annually, with a 90% success rate, and 71% of our client base living below the federal poverty level. Families experiencing crisis seek TFS’ trained, accredited, and credentialed staff that provide critical financial, mental health and abuse
intervention services. As TFS’ experts delve deeper into each family’s case, it is often found that there is a need to provide them with a comprehensive suite of services, which enables our community to thrive and prosper. Visit www.tfsnc.org for more information.

Position Summary
The Accounting Manager position requires an incumbent capable of fulfilling a broad range of duties and responsibilities. Their work is essential for maintaining the financial wellness and integrity of TFS. This position includes supervising the accounting department, preparing reports and developing standards and processes including financial management.

Job Responsibilities
Accounting Manager
• General Ledger
o Maintain Accruals and Allocations
o Verify Payroll Transactions
o Balance sheet maintenance and review
• Cash Management
o Maintain proper cash flow for day-to-day transactions
o Input and verify Cash inflow
o Reconcile bank and credit card statements
o Create bank deposits
o Keeping accurals records of payments received
o Maintain automatic payments
• Payroll
o Work with HR to complete timely Bi-weekly payroll
o Verify Insurance onboarding/offboarding
o PTO verification reporting to Management
• Accounts Payable
o Manage all incoming invoices, get approval and input into QBO
o Record daily, weekly and monthly expenses
o Weekly check run
o Process ACH payments
o Maintain automatic payments
• Preparing financial statements, producing accounting reports, and checking them for accuracy
• Supporting the CFO with workflow process improvement and pursuing special projects
• Assisting in the design and implementation of features and procedures to enhance the accounting
department workflow
